What is recorded here

In pasture, on top of a drumlin. An oval area (int. diam. 34.5m N-S; 26.6m E-W) enclosed by an earth and stone bank (Wth 3.3m; int. H 1.2m; ext. H 1.45m). The bank is incorporated into a field boundary system along the N arc and is skirted by a lane along the W arc. The concave interior slopes down to E and is clear of overgrowth. The remains of a possible structure in the W half of interior consists of two parallel rubble stone walls (on a N-S axis), c. 6m apart. The W wall (T 1.5m; int. H 0.55m; ext. H 0.4m) measures 13.1m in length and the E wall (T 1.5m; int. H 0.25m; ext. H 0.75m) is 11.9m in length. The above description is derived from the published 'Archaeological Inventory of County Sligo' compiled by Ursula Egan, Elizabeth Byrne, Mary Sleeman with Sheila Ronan and Connie Murphy (Dublin Stationery Office, 2005).
